Discover the serene beauty of Yarra Vista Park, nestled in the heart of Perth. This sprawling 5.5-acre park offers a tranquil and picturesque setting, making it the ideal retreat for walkers and runners seeking a peaceful escape from the hustle and bustle of the city. With its lush greenery and well-maintained trails, Yarra Vista Park provides the perfect ambiance for outdoor enthusiasts to indulge in a rejuvenating experience surrounded by nature's splendor. Yarra Vista Park caters to a diverse range of activities, making it an ideal destination for walkers and runners. The park features well-defined paths that are suitable for leisurely strolls or invigorating runs, accommodating individuals of all fitness levels. Perth's mild and temperate climate ensures pleasant conditions for walking and running throughout the year, allowing visitors to make the most of the park's offerings in any season. FAQs About Yarra Vista Park
Are there facilities or amenities for walkers/runners in Yarra Vista Park?
Yes, Yarra Vista Park provides essential amenities such as being dog friendly and wheelchair friendly, making it a suitable location for walkers and runners.
How accessible is Yarra Vista Park?
Yarra Vista Park is accessible to all, including those with dogs and individuals using wheelchairs, ensuring that everyone can enjoy the park's natural beauty and recreational opportunities.
What kind of sports can I do in Yarra Vista Park?
In Yarra Vista Park, you can enjoy a variety of sports and activities, including walking, running, and other outdoor exercises. The park's dog-friendly and wheelchair-friendly features make it an inclusive and versatile location for sports enthusiasts.
What is the best season to walk in Yarra Vista Park?
The best season to walk in Yarra Vista Park is during the Australian autumn and spring, which typically have mild and pleasant temperatures.
What are the typical weather conditions to prepare for in Yarra Vista Park?
Yarra Vista Park experiences a Mediterranean climate with hot, dry summers and cool, wet winters. Visitors should prepare for hot temperatures in summer and cooler, wetter conditions in winter.
What kind of wildlife might you encounter in Yarra Vista Park?
Visitors to Yarra Vista Park may encounter native Australian wildlife such as kangaroos, wallabies, various bird species, and reptiles. It's important to be respectful of the wildlife and maintain a safe distance when observing them.
